Tire Pressure
 
What tire pressure you guys running.
I have a stock 99 WJ with the 245/70/16. City driving mostly some hwy.
The door jam sticker says 33psi while the maximum press on the tire says 44psi.
Whats the best way to go, in the middle say 40psi?
The tires are a year old and not wearing funny due to overinflation.
Thank You for your input.

Follow the recommended pressure on the vehicle.

Or if you want to find optimal pressure very precisely, draw a chalk line across the tread, then roll the vehicle and adjust pressure until the line wears off all the way across the tread evenly...but that's probably a little more precision then what a daily driver requires under normal circumstances...

Thanks wjc thats a knew one for me, will try it. I did the old run though a puddle and then unto dry ground and look at how much of the threads are touching the ground and regulate the pressure from there. Yours probably simpler.
Running 33x12.5r15 at 28-29 psi been advised I should run 26, thinking thats a little low.
